What is meningitis and Why It Needs Attention?
Meningitis is an inflammation of the membranes surrounding the brain and spinal cord. It's a serious condition that needs immediate medical attention. Common Causes of meningitis
The most frequent primary cause of meningitis: This is often viral or bacterial infection.
The most common secondary cause of meningitis: Meningitis can develop as a complication of other infections, such as respiratory infections or ear infections.
An important lifestyle or environmental trigger for meningitis: Poor hygiene practices, particularly in crowded areas, can increase the risk of contracting the infections that lead to meningitis.
Symptoms of meningitis That Need Medical Attention
The most concerning symptom of meningitis: A stiff neck accompanied by a severe headache and fever is a significant cause for concern.
A symptom indicating the condition is worsening: Sensitivity to light (photophobia) and confusion suggest the infection is progressing.
A symptom that requires immediate medical help: Seizures are a medical emergency and require immediate intervention.
Diagnosing meningitis and When to Seek Medical Help
Diagnosing meningitis involves a thorough medical history and physical examination by a qualified meningitis doctor near me. Your doctor will ask about your symptoms and recent health history. Diagnostic tests often include a lumbar puncture (spinal tap) to analyse the cerebrospinal fluid, as well as blood tests. You should seek medical help immediately if you or someone you know experiences a sudden high fever, severe headache, stiff neck, nausea, vomiting, confusion, or sensitivity to light. meningitis Treatments and Remedies
Medical treatments: The primary medical treatment for bacterial meningitis involves antibiotics administered intravenously (through a vein) in a hospital setting. Antiviral medications are used for viral meningitis. Doctors may also prescribe medications to manage symptoms like fever, headache, and seizures. Clinical procedures like lumbar punctures may be repeated to monitor the infection. Symptom management also involves ensuring adequate hydration and rest.
Home remedies: While home remedies cannot cure meningitis, they can complement medical treatment. Ensure the patient gets plenty of rest in a dark, quiet room. A light, nutritious diet can support the body's immune system. Staying hydrated with fluids like water and clear soups is also important. Lifestyle changes: Practicing good hygiene is essential to prevent the spread of infections that can lead to meningitis. This includes frequent hand washing, especially after using the toilet, before eating, and after being in crowded places. Avoid sharing personal items such as utensils, toothbrushes, and water bottles. Vaccination against certain types of bacteria and viruses can also help reduce the risk of meningitis.
